Career Path
In the UK, the demand for professionals in robotic asset management continues to grow, resulting in exciting job market trends and salary ranges.
Let's dive into this dynamic field and explore various roles that showcase the industry's relevance. 1. Robotics Engineer: As a key player in the robotic asset management world, these professionals are respon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ining robotic systems.
With a median salary of Β£40,000, their skill demand keeps growing. 2. Automation Specialist: Focusing on automating processes, these experts streamline operations by integrating robots, software, and machinery.
The average salary of Β£35,000 attracts many professionals to this role. 3. Robotics Technician: These professionals support engineers and specialists by installing, troubleshooting, and repairing robotic equipment.
A promising median salary of Β£30,000 drives interest in this role. 4. Robotics Software Developer: Developers create and maintain software that enables robots to function effectively.
With an average salary of Β£45,000, this role is in high salary ranges. 5. Robotics Data Analyst: Analysts interpret data generated by robotic systems, helping organisations make informed decisions.
A median salary of Β£32,000 reflects the value of this role in the industry.
